CUCET 2021: Application Form (Available), Syllabus, Exam Pattern, Exam Date

CUCET 2021 will be jointly organized by 14 central universities and Dr. B.R. Ambedkar School of Economics for admission in various UG, PG and Ph.D programs offered by these universities. Interested candidates can apply for the exam by filling the online application form. The application form has been released on 16th August 2021. Candidates need to ensure their eligibility status before applying for the exam. The exam will be held in pen and paper-based mode and candidates will get a total of 2 hours to complete the test.

CUCET 2021 Important Dates

The official dates for CUCET 2021 exam are as follows-

Events Dates (Notified)
Online application form releasing date 16th August 2021
Last date to submit the form 1st September 2021
Admit card downloading 1st week of September 2021
Exam date 15th , 16th, 23rd & 24th September 2021
Result announcement 4th week of September 2021

CUCET 2021 Eligibility Criteria

The eligibility criteria of CUCET 2021 differs from programme to programme as specified below-

Undergraduate courses

  • BA: Candidates should have passed class 12th examination or its equivalent from a recognized board with relevant stream (arts, commerce and science).
  • BTech: Candidates must have passed class 12th exam or its equivalent from a recognized board.
  • Integrated M.Sc: Candidates should have passed class 12th exam from a recognized board with minimum 60% marks in aggregate.

Postgraduate courses

  • MA: Candidates should have completed a bachelor’s degree in relevant discipline from a recognized university.
  • M.Sc: Applicants should have done B.Sc in relevant discipline from a recognized university with a minimum of 50% marks in aggregate.
  • MLib and Library science: Graduation in any discipline from a recognized university with at least 50% aggregate marks or its equivalent.
  • M.Com: Candidates should have done B.Com with 50% aggregate marks or B.Com (Hons.) with 55% aggregate marks from a recognized. Those who have done BBA, BBS, BIFA, BBE with minimum 60% marks can also apply.
  • LLM: Candidates with three years / five years LLB degree from a recognized Indian or foreign university (As per AIU list) with at least 50% marks or equivalent grade in aggregate are eligible.
  • MBA: Bachelor’s degree in any discipline from a recognized Indian or foreign university (foreign recognition to be as per AIU list) with at least 50% marks aggregate or equivalent grade.

Application fee

Category Application fee
General/OBC/EWS candidates Rs. 800/-
SC/ST candidates Rs. 350/-
PWD candidates Exempted
International candidates Rs. 3500/-

Important Notes:

  • The application fee can be paid through net banking, UPI, debit card and credit card.
  • An applicant can further apply up to 03 additional PU’s (03 programmes each) by availing Add-on facility by paying additional fee Rs. 800/- (Gen/OBC/EWS applicants) or Rs. 350/- (SC/ST applicants).

CUCET 2021 Exam Pattern

Given below is the exam pattern of CUCET 2021-

  • Exam mode: OMR based
  • Duration: 2 hours
  • Language: English
  • Type of questions: Multiple choice-based
  • Total number of questions: 100
  • Marking scheme: 1 mark will be awarded for every correct answer
  • Negative marking:25 marks will be deducted as a penalty for incorrect answer.
Part Section Number of questions Total marks
A English language, general awareness, mathematical aptitude and analytical skills 25 25
B Domain knowledge 75 75
Total 100 100

CUCET Syllabus 2021

The syllabus for CUCET 2021 varies from course a candidate wishes to enroll into. In case, the applicant opts for UG program, then he/she needs to study class 11th and class 12th syllabus to crack the exam. The syllabus for PG courses will be based on the relevant UG syllabus.

CUCET 2021 Result

  • Candidates can check the result of CUCET 2021 from the official web portal of the same.
  • The authority will prepare a merit list of the candidates based on their performance in the exam.
  • Shortlisted candidates will be invited to attend the counselling process where a seat will be allotted to them based on the following parameters- Merit rank, fulfillment of the eligibility criteria, course opted, college opted.
  • Candidates then need to visit the allotted college to complete the admission related formalities.
